Abarth 124 Spider, 348

Automatic transmission fluid capacity & service interval

Abarth 124 Spider and 348 models require automatic transmission fluid with a capacity of 7,5 liters. Service intervals include checks every 15000 km or 12 months and changes every 75000 km or 60 months. The data covers 2 configurations.

The configuration chart below lists fill volumes and service intervals for each engine and trim variant.

TypeSpecifications
124 Spider 1.4 Turbo Multi Air (2017-2021)
  • Use: Normal
  • Capacity 7,5 liter
  • Check 15000 km/ 12 months
  • Change 75000 km/ 60 months
  • Code: AW6R31 6/1
124 Spider 1.4 Turbo Multi Air (2016-2017)
  • Use: Normal
  • Capacity 7,5 liter
  • Check 15000 km/ 12 months
  • Change 75000 km/ 60 months
  • Code: AW6R31 6/1
